90918 Jasinski (provisional designation: 1997 PF1) is a main-belt minor planet. It was discovered by Alain Klotz at the Observatoire de Castres in Castres France on August 2 1997. It is named after Christian Jasinski a French computer scientist and amateur astronomer.
